Kingsley Healthcare Group is a UK top 20 ranked large national care home group (carehome.co.uk, February 2023) employing 2,000-plus staff and supporting 1,400 residents.

This family-owned company has a sector-leading 4.7 Glassdoor rating and is a Real Living Wage employer. It was ranked Number 1 in the UK for work wellbeing in recruiter Indeed’s Better Work Awards 2023.

Kingsley care homes offer expert nursing, residential, dementia and respite care across the UK from Dorset on the south coast to Cheshire in the North West. Its portfolio includes a number of new-build homes offering the highest standard of luxury care. The company puts a huge focus on staff training and has developed a cutting-edge training academy to ensure the delivery of excellent person-centred care.

Costs for care homes owned by Kingsley Healthcare Group

Average costs per week for care homes owned by Kingsley Healthcare Group by care type provided. The weekly fees are calculated using the starting price for self-funded care provided by Kingsley Healthcare Group, based on 30 out of 36 settings.
Type of Care Provided Average Weekly Cost
Residential Care £1,349
Residential Dementia Care £1,331
Nursing Care £1,408
Nursing Dementia Care £1,388
All Care Types £1,349
Keep in mind that fees can vary between providers and factors such as specific needs, location, room type and more can affect costs. For more information on care home fees across the UK and advice on how to pay, see our care home fees guide.
